Bit early to say that bitcoin cash failed isn't it? Or do you mean failed to be number 1 crypto instantly? Number 4 on marketcap is pretty huge or at least respectable.

I don't know much about bitcoin gold but I think its value proposition is not as strong as bitcoin cash. Bitcoin gold is just another segwit coin with a new mining algo. Bitcoin cash is a different breed entirely, snubbing the offchain route in order to scale onchain. Long term I like bitcoin cash better.
It failed to achieve significant prices, so it's not popular among investors. Market cap doesn't mean a thing because it has been airdropped to the users of the most popular cryptocoin and not all of them even redeemed their coins. For instance unused addresses, like Satoshi's, got their equivalent in BCC that never reached exchanges and most likely never will. If every BCC owner were to redeem it the price would be much lower than it is.

Significant prices? It reached half a bitcoin... I get that it's on constrained supply but still, at what level do you consider it significant?
Half a Bitcoin? When? Are we even talking about the same currency or maybe you have trouble reading the charts?
It's highest price ever was around 0.28BTC That's less than a third of a bitcoin! Now it's at its lows of 0.06. A coin that can't even reach 10% of Bitcoin in value with similar supply can't really be called significant when compared to it.

I'll still stick with the original bitcoin. The only good thing is that it can be mined with GPU computers as opposed to Bitcoin Cash which the Chinese still monopolize. So Bitcoin Gold  can keep the mining process more decentralized. However, the new network doesn't have protection for replay attack. So that's a lot of doubt around Bitcoin Gold is they will be successful in the future. So not to make things complicated on my end, I will just stick to bitcoin until I see either one of the two gain traction from the community(which I doubt). Let's see how will this evolved when everything settles after Oct. 25.
